    How to finish a barrel of cider

    I have a 55 gallon white oak barrel that has finished fermenting and has a alcohol content of about 11.5 percent. The samples appear to be clear and the taste is dry with a bit of a bite to it.     Massive Strength Hard Cider

    Alright I did my research. From the shop guy my original cider reading should have been between 1.060 and 1.075. I then added 50 lbs of white sugar ( amazingly it cost me $12 at Sam's Club). My reading today is 0.998, the top number on the hydrometer. I must say that the stuff is amazingly...
